Geni is going to open up a process for which forum members or Geni members can create Video FAQ's. In turn, Geni will compensate them for their time. [1] Please read the entire page before starting so you are clear on the process.

How to
The process:
- Pick A Video FAQ topic
- Write a script including Audio and Visual details
- Send Script for Approval to community@geni.com
- Record Session
- Produce Video
- Upload Video to YouTube
- Send link and payable information to community@geni.com
- Geni Approves Video and Sends You a Check
